I'm no where near close to getting my first coral, but I'm wondering how to get the corals off the frag plugs when you get them. A razor blade?

And it looks like some people like keeping the corals on the plugs too. I'm guessing it's just personal preference.
 
I keep them on plugs and when they grow on rock or where I want, i pluck them and frag them and grow em out lol
How do you pluck them? Do you cut off the part around the plug with a scalpel and cut away the old superglue?
 
I cut the stem off the plug, then use the superglue-putty-superglue mounting method. Helps the frags encrust faster.

Their is a great YouTube video with Top Shelf Aquatic's. They highly recommend taking the coral off of the plugs to minimize the risk of introducing unwanted critters. Some coral you are unable to remove the entire plug and or rock the coral are on. Some mushrooms and Zoe's are great examples of keeping some of the rock or plugs in tack in order to avoid killing the coral. In the video I suggested is very thorough, also goes into the types of tools to use and dips you can do before introduction into your tank. I just cut around the plug and pull whole old plug out then cut up that plug into quarters and glue those onto other plugs. Let those grow out for 5 to 10 heads something healthy and growing.
